{"_id":"668d9fec0b76658b4c23292e","title":"Is saying \"Jummah Mubarak\" a Bidah?","question":"I recently watched a video stating that saying “Jummah Mubarak” is a form of Bidah because it was never said during the time of the Prophet ﷺ. I already know it’s not required to say it but I didn't know it was wrong to say it, I always thought it was the same as saying have a blessed Jummah. Could I get some clarification on this topic?","answer":"Using the term \"jumua mubaraka\" is indeed permissible. The rationale put forth in the video to label it as an an evil innovation is not accepted by Sunni scholars who follow the four major schools of Islamic jurisprudence.
